This delightful cottage rests in the heart of the pretty village of Roadwater, in Somerset and can sleep four people in two bedrooms.
1 Belle Vue Cottage is a wonderful stone cottage nestled in the heart of Roadwater, Somerset. The property hosts two well-presented bedrooms: one king-size and one twin, sleeping up to four guests and served by a family shower room. Downstairs, there is a fitted kitchen, a dining area with a balcony and a sitting room with a woodburning stove.
Outside has a front patio area with furniture, as well as off-road parking. 1 Belle Vue Cottage is the ultimate choice for a family break to Somerset.

Rusty not rustic..
We choose this cottage based on the reviews on the Sykes website but it is a 3 star at best given finish & facilities. Sykes declined to post our feedback as we posted photos, no further options given.
We choose to leave early as were so uncomfortable and looking at the visitors book the booking before us had also left early due to experiencing issues with both cottage cleanliness and the shower. We had the same, the shower overflowed despite being careful and the cottage smelt of dog - our 5 year old refused to be in the living room unless the windows were open as it smelt funny, and we spent very little time in the cottage as a result.
Upon later communication with Sykes the owner advised that apparently the shower drains slowly but it would have to be running for a long time to flood. Turns out it didn?t need much time at all in fact.
The oven constantly cut-out so cooking took ages and after raising the issue with Sykes upon our return home it is a known fault that it cuts out intermittently using the fan (main) setting. There are no instructions around this and when we contacted the caretaker during our stay to raise the issues our call wasn't returned and we had no visits.
In addition, the main bedroom was a squeeze at best with high uncomfortable beds, the twin bedroom was light and spacious. The door to the tiny terrace wouldn't lock properly. The jugs and containers used to decorate in the main bedroom & kitchen both were rusty. Parking is a challenge and dangerous in the dark and unless you have someone to keep an eye on the passing traffic.
In summary it was not up to the standards I would expect of a 4 star cottage. The dealings with Sykes were terrible and as it appears from reviews on trustpilot their customer service is one of the worst in the industry.
We left early and as stated the previous occupants had done the same as it was an uncomfortable stay.

A pretty cottage
Updated with the latest kitchen gadgets, Skye television and modern bathroom. Decoration is clean and modern yet in keeping. I felt at home despite low settees and hard dining chairs. The village is friendly, every passerby said ?hello? .
I had been worried that we would get annoyed by the narrow winding roads leading off the main road to get here but it wasn?t too bad and there were plenty of passing places. I would worry about water levels rising in the stream behind the house if I was there in winter.
Parking is a downside. Our car is long and it's a tight turn into the parking space on the front. The road gets surprisingly busy so you need someone to stand in the road to let you know if anything is coming when you are pulling out. Only other downside is steep deep stairs and dangerous lip in the threshold to the bathroom, which you eventually learn to avoid!
